Method

Espresso

  1. 1

    Dose and tamp

    Weigh 18 g of freshly ground espresso into a clean portafilter basket. Level the grounds, then tamp with firm, even pressure until the puck surface is smooth and flat.

  2. 2

    Preheat and brew

    Purge the group head briefly, insert the portafilter and start extraction immediately. Brew to yield approximately 36 ml of espresso (ristretto to short double) in about 25–30 seconds. Adjust grind if extraction time falls outside this range. Set the brewed espresso aside in a warmed cup.

Milk

  1. 3

    Prepare pitcher and milk

    Pour 8 oz (about 240 ml) whole milk into a chilled 12–20 oz stainless-steel steaming pitcher. Swirl briefly to remove large air bubbles and to coat the pitcher.

  2. 4

    Stretch and texture milk

    Purge the steam wand, then submerge the tip just below the milk surface and open the steam valve to introduce air for 2–3 seconds (you should hear a gentle tearing sound) to create microfoam. After initial stretch, submerge the wand deeper and position it to create a whirlpool; steam until the pitcher side becomes hot to the touch (between 60–65°C / 140–150°F). Aim for silky microfoam with no large bubbles.

  3. 5

    Polish milk

    Turn off steam, wipe and purge the wand. Tap the pitcher on the counter and swirl to break any remaining large bubbles and integrate foam with liquid milk. If milk is slightly cooler than desired, add the optional 0.5 oz warm milk and swirl to reach serving temperature (~65°C).

Assemble

  1. 6

    If using sweetener, add it to the warmed 12 oz serving cup. Pour the 36 ml espresso into the cup over the sweetener and gently stir to dissolve.

  2. 7

    Hold the pitcher close to the cup and begin pouring the milk steadily into the center of the espresso. Start with the milk's liquid and then introduce more foam as the cup fills to create a thin, even layer of microfoam on top. Aim to pour about 8 oz of textured milk to reach 12 oz total volume.

  3. 8

    Finish with a controlled wiggle or lift to create a simple latte pattern (heart or rosette) if desired. Sprinkle a pinch of cinnamon or cocoa on top to garnish if you like.

  4. 9

    Serve immediately. Enjoy while hot.
